What is a SaaS Website?

A SaaS website is just a website through which any individual who wishes to access the desired software programs through their PCs can reach out without any problem. In contrast, SaaS sites provide an opportunity for consumers to employ the software via an online web browser without having to download the respective program. They provide several applications and services for different aspects of businesses, like project management, CRM, and HR, among others.

What Should a SaaS Website Have?

The following are the elements that should be included on a Saas Website.

User-Friendly Interface

Firstly, it entails having a good interface that is user-friendly for a SaaS website. It should have simple navigational paths with distinct menu options, quick-access buttons, and symbols that allow a user to find what he/she requires.

Clear Value Proposition

A SaaS website should clearly communicate the unique value proposition of the software it offers. It should highlight the key benefits and advantages that set it apart from competitors, such as time-saving features, cost-effectiveness, or specific industry-focused solutions.

Comprehensive Product Information

The software should provide comprehensive details on its features, functionalities, and pricing plans for users. It makes it easy for prospective buyers to determine if the software fits well with their needs and budget requirements.

Demo or Free Trial Option 

A demo, as well as a free trial of the software, helps the users to experience it and make an informed purchase decision. It also instills trust in the product, hence creating a great possibility for conversion.

Customer Testimonials and Case Studies

Credibility and trust can be built by including testimonials and case studies of satisfied customers. This shows how the software impacts positively on actual companies, which makes it more appealing to its future clients. 

Responsive Design 

As a result, it is vital that a SaaS website has a responsive design that fits on a variety of screens according to their particular dimensions using modern mobiles. This also leads to a consistent user experience on any device.

Secure Payment Option

Since most SaaS sites are based on a subscription business model, payment security is critical. The process is very safe, thus making it easy for customers to provide their bank details with confidence, thereby limiting risks associated with breaches in online data.

Integration Capabilities

SaaS websites also need to be integrated into commonly utilized applications and services. This enables users to reduce their workload because they can integrate the SaaS application with already developed systems or applications within their organization.

Knowledge Base and Support

This includes making sure SaaS websites have a strong knowledge base and support system. It also features various channels of responsive customer support, such as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s), tutorials, documentation, and others that will help users solve various problems and questions on their own.

Regular Updates and Improvements

SaaS platforms need to constantly upgrade their tools to match ever-changing customer expectations, remaining on the frontline of competitors. Updates help improve the performance of the software and SaaS provider’s commitment to produce quality systems.

20 Best SaaS Websites for 2023

Slack

Best saas websites
Image Source : https://slack.com/

Key Features: Intuitive interface, seamless collaboration, real-time messaging

Why It’s the Best: Slack‘s website is designed with simplicity and functionality in mind. Its intuitive interface and seamless collaboration features make it a top choice for teams looking to improve communication and productivity.
